BREAKING NEWS: 30 Manchester United fans electrocuted in Calabar

By Daily Sports on April 21, 2017

In a developing story, over 30 people are feared dead at a football viewing centre in Calabar, the Cross River State capital after being electrocuted by a high tension cable that reportedly fell on them.

Channels TV reported that the football fans were at the centre to watch a UEFA Europa League quarter-final match between Manchester United and Anderlecht on satellite television.

Manchester United won the match 3-2 aggregate, with Marcus Rashford netting the winner in the 107th minute.

Channels Television correspondent in Calabar reported that the live electricity cable broke from its mooring and fell on the viewers.
